I see this could be due to have a digit as the first letter in my name but I am not going to rename my Github just to be able to get a namespace on here. Can this be manually made by the Galaxy team?

Namespaces cannot start with underscores or numbers. Would you be okay with a namespace just called redpoll?

Certainly, as long as it is attached to me!

Great! I have created the redpoll namespace and role namespace in galaxy and granted 0xRedpoll owner permissions for the namespace.
